In addition to a mesothelioma lawsuit An individual can also submit a veterans' disabilities claim with the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A). Veterans who have been diagnosed as having asbestos-related diseases can receive financial assistance and medical care through VA disability claims.

VA claims are dependent on the veteran's disability level and whether or not they have dependents. The VA offers a monthly benefit program that is tax-free and will cover the cost to live for a veteran who has mesothelioma.

Trust Funds

Asbestos victims must be compensated for their losses, including medical expenses, lost income and suffering and pain. Compensation from asbestos trust funds may help them pay for these costs. Asbestos Trust funds are money reserves set aside by the manufacturers of asbestos-containing products. The funds were set up in the 1980s when companies knew they were exposing workers to asbestos-containing substances and fil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ection to protect themselves from liability in lawsuits.

Typically each trust fund assigns a set of guidelines of value to different types of asbestos-related diseases, with more serious conditions being more valuable than other conditions. Each trust is allocated a percentage of the total claim they will pay. Asbestos lawyers aid victims to file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ds in order to maximize their compensation.

To ensure that compensation is received in the shortest time possible, it is essential to submit a claim to the asbestos trust fund when you are diagnosed. The timeline varies depending on the circumstances, but most victims receive their compensation within 90 days of filing their claim. Certain victims are eligible for an expedited review, which enables them to receive a set amount of compensation that is based on the asbestos company's established standards.

The average payout from a mesothelioma fund is $1 million or higher. However, the exact payout is contingent on which asbestos companies are involved in the individual's claim and each trust's payment percentage.
